Cat Leaps
I find that fences are good for practicing. When you get a little more experienced, Go for walls.
First; Look at where you're gonna grab onto.
Second; Actually jump ( never thought that would happen). Swing your arms so that they are ready to grab onto where you are gonna grab onto.
Third; Try and get your feet to land on the object first before your hands.
Fourth; If running from someone, Pull yourself up and go over the fence. If just mucking around, get to a reasonable distance then drop.
Fifth; Continue your run.
